I have E46 M3 transmission mounts and AKG motor mounts. The trans mounts added a little bit of gear noise, but only a hair, and some clutch chatter at idle. Definitely shifts more consistently in the bends. The motor mounts, however, added a considerable amount of NVH, especially at idle. They did improve steering response, added some good mechanical noises, and made the whole drivetrain far more precise and confidence-inspiring.
Any idea why steering response would be affected by motor mounts?
